It can be hard to translate regular season success to the playoffs, but the Grandview Prep Pride had no problem doing just that on Thursday. They walked away with a 48-40 victory over the Warriors. The victory was nothing new for Grandview Prep as they're now sitting on 11 straight.
Grandview Prep's success was the result of a balanced attack that saw several players step up, but Markenson Jordonne led the charge by scoring 12 points along with eight rebounds and six steals. Jordonne is on a roll when it comes to steals, as he's now grabbed two or more in the last nine games he's played. Marco Jordonne was another key contributor, scoring 13 points along with two steals.
Grandview Prep's victory bumped their record up to 19-3. As for Trinity Christian Academy, their defeat dropped their record down to 14-11.
Grandview Prep didn't take long to hit the court again: they've already played their next matchup, a 58-55 defeat vs. Atlantic Christian on the 10th. Trinity Christian Academy does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
